The use of touch-based devices can affect neuro-architecture in several ways. Firstly, the repetitive and prolonged use of these devices can lead to changes in brain function and structure. The areas of the brain that are associated with touch and movement, such as the somatosensory cortex and cerebellum, may become more active or enlarged due to increased use of touch screens.

Secondly, the use of touch screens can affect development in young children. Studies have shown that excessive screen time can lead to delays in language and social development, and may even affect the developing brain's structural architecture. The American Academy of Pediatrics recommends that children under 18 months of age should have no screen time, and children between 2 and 5 years of age should have no more than one hour of screen time per day.

Lastly, the use of touch screens can affect our overall behavior and habits. The convenience and accessibility of touch screens can lead to increased impulsivity and instant gratification, which can ultimately affect our ability to focus and concentrate on tasks for prolonged periods of time. This can have a negative impact on our productivity, attention span, and overall well-being.
